The hexadecimal color code #0343DB corresponds to the code RGB( 3, 67, 219 ). It's a shade of Blue. This color is a combination of red (at 0,01 level), green (at 0,26 level) and blue (at 0,86 level). Its brightness is 43% and its saturation is 97%. It is composed of red at 1%, green at 23% and blue at 75%. The dominant component is blue.
